Sade was born Helen Folasade Adu in Ibadan, Oyo State, Nigeria in 1959 to a Nigerian father and English mother. When Sade was four years old she moved to England with her mother and brother, where she was then raised. WebApr 2, 2014 · Marquis de Sade, a French aristocrat, philosopher and writer of explicit sexual works, was born in Paris in 1740. His writings depict violence, criminality and blasphemy against the Catholic Church. During the French Revolution he was an elected delegate to the National Convention.
